c. Blends
The third categories is blends. Blends are common in slang, as with forms such as absotively and posilutely (both word being blends based on the word absolutely
and positively). Affixes can be used also, as with the slang suffix –ski (or-sky), found on such words as brewski (“beer”), tootski (a puff on marijuana cigarette) and
buttinski (one who butts in). So, there were no blends of slang that the reseacher found during data collection.

According to Trask (1999:279) “Slang is informal and ephemeral linguistic
forms. Slang is one of an informal style of language”. Almost everyone uses slang on
some occasions, but it is easy to define the word. Moreover, according to Fromkin (2003:473) slang is one of those things that everybody can recognize and nobody can define.
There are many reasons in using slang for chatters in Paltalk chat, the first is to make the chat interesting or wonderful when they are communicate to the others. Especially for chatters, they use slang in order to make them not boring with the other chatters. For example: gonna, ur, gettin, gotta, and wachim. The second reason is for telling the secret. As a result, the use of slang as a secret language is a particularly the purpose for the chatters. When they do not want their chat to be known or understoodby others, they use slang to overcome that problem. For example: free mic, tune, im on beer, and off.
